The recent J3 League match between Giravanz Kitakyushu and SC Sagamihara ended in a 1-1 draw, highlighting strategic plays and resilient defenses. SC Sagamihara made an immediate impact, scoring an early goal in the first half at 25 minutes, which set the tone for a tight contest. Giravanz Kitakyushu responded early in the second half with a quick equalizer, capitalizing on a lapse in the away team's defense.

Both teams were evenly matched in performance, as indicated by the number of corner kicks, with Giravanz Kitakyushu slightly edging out with five corners compared to SC Sagamihara's three. This suggests Kitakyushu had a slight advantage in attacking positions, putting pressure on the Sagamihara defense. Notably, SC Sagamihara received two yellow cards in the second half, potentially affecting their defensive stability and control over the game's pace.

Giravanz Kitakyushu's ability to avoid disciplinary issues contributed to their cohesive team play. Maintaining composure without conceding any cards allowed them to sustain offensive pressure effectively throughout the match. The shared possession and balanced shot attempts from both teams underpin the importance of conversion from set-pieces, as neither side could capitalize on the limited chances created in a defensively disciplined matchup.
